Product Overview
Diethyl Chlorophosphate (CAS 814-49-3) is a critical organophosphorus compound widely employed as a chemical intermediate in the synthesis of specialized agrochemicals. This reagent features high reactivity and selectivity, making it indispensable in the construction of phosphonate and phosphate-based molecular architectures. Supplied in ≥98.0% assay purity, it meets stringent industrial standards for consistent performance in large-scale manufacturing environments.
Specifications
| Molecular Formula | C₄H₁₀ClO₃P |
|---|---|
| Molecular Weight | 172.55 g/mol |
| Density | 1.2 ± 0.1 g/cm³ |
| Boiling Point | 217.2 ± 0.0 °C at 760 mmHg |
| Flash Point | 61.1 ± 0.0 °C |
| Vapour Density | 5.94 (vs air) |
| Refractive Index | 1.415 |
| Appearance | Colourless to light yellow liquid |
| Assay | ≥98.0% |
Industrial Applications
Diethyl Chlorophosphate serves primarily as a building block in the production of organophosphate pesticides. It is a documented intermediate in the synthesis of Phosfolan (CAS 947-02-4) and Mephosfalan (CAS 950-10-7)—compounds historically used in agricultural pest control formulations. Its role involves phosphorylation and chlorination steps that enable the introduction of ethoxyphosphoryl moieties into complex organic frameworks.

For safe handling, store in a cool, well-ventilated area away from moisture, heat sources, and incompatible materials such as strong bases or nucleophiles. Standard packaging is 25 kg drums, with custom configurations available upon request.
